Syllabus context
Part of Current Electricity in JEE Main Physics.
- Electric current: drift velocity, mobility and their relation with electric current
- Ohm's law, electrical resistance, I-V characteristics of Ohmic and non-ohmic conductors
- Electrical energy and power, electrical resistivity and conductivity
- Series and parallel combinations of resistors, temperature dependence of resistance
- Internal resistance, potential difference and emf of a cell, a combination of cells in series and parallel
- Kirchhoff's laws and their applications, Wheatstone bridge, Metre Bridge
